This is more a maintenance release but I am also introducing my new portalparts NAVBar that is used for the Forum Admin and Forum User Functions pages.
I am using this interface now in a number of my plugin projects and have createed a lib-portalparts.php file that needs to be placed in the
geeklog_dir/system folder. This is an extra step but will allow me to not have to include these functions in other plugins and easier for user to maintain.
The install_doc has been updated and I've included a list of the changed files - but it will be easier to replace them all.
This version includes fixes for all known and reported problems since the 2.3 final release. The fixes are noted in the install_doc as well.

I would suspect you have not updated your language file. The Navbar labels are defined there as in example:
/* Admin Navbar */
$LANG_GF06 = array (
1 => 'Statistics',
2 => 'Settings',
3 => 'Forums',
4 => 'Moderator',
5 => 'Convert',
6 => 'Messages',
7 => 'IP Mgmt'
);

One new issues has creaped in that is the result of a modification I was doing for another project. You will notice the Name of that last poster is not showing on the main forum index page. I'll add this and any other issues that are found to a 2.3.2 release - I just want to give it some more time for feedback.
In the meantime, you can fix this by adding the code noted below to the public/forum/index.php at approx line 475
Just above the line: if ($_USER['uid'] > 0) {
Missing code:
if($lastpost['uid'] > 0) {
$by = '<A HREF="' .$_CONF['site_url'] .'/users.php?mode=profile&uid=' .$lastpost['uid']. '">' .$lastpost['name']. '</A>';
} else {
$by = $lastpost['name'];
}

I don't know if this will fix yours, but looking at the index.php code, it looks like the $folder variable only gets set if there are posts ('if' statement around line 443), in other words, in a new forum with no topics, the folder icon is blank, thus the stop at image_set/. My quick fix was to set $folder in the else block near line 513:
} else {
$forumlisting->set_var ('lastpostmsgDate', $LANG_GF01['nolastpostmsg']);
$forumlisting->set_var ('lastpostmsgTopic', '');
$forumlisting->set_var ('lastpostmsgBy', '');
$folder="board.gif";
}

Ouch! - that was never noticed but yes this is true. It was a result of re-organizing the code for the new navbar.
I have an easy fix and what should have been done. All the admin scripts include gf_functions.php in the admin/plugins/forum folder.
Add this code just below the include of lib-common
if (!SEC_hasRights('forum.edit')) {
echo COM_siteHeader();
echo COM_startBlock($LANG_GF00['access_denied']);
echo $LANG_GF00['admin_only'];
echo COM_endBlock();
echo adminfooter();
echo COM_siteFooter(true);
exit();
}
